Apple wins ruling against rumor site


Apple wins ruling against rumor site 03/14/2005 04:36 PM
Santa Clara County Superior Court Judge James Kleinberg ruled in Apple's favor on Friday and said the company could obtain records from PowerPage email provider Nfox. Lawyers for the Web site said they plan to appeal the decision. The Judge disagreed with lawyers arguements that online publications are covered by the First Amendment.

Apple Slaps Rumor Site With Lawsuit


Apple Slaps Rumor Site With Lawsuit 01/06/2005 01:50 AM

Rumor site AppleInsider got hit with a lawsuit Wednesday, in the wake of two articles leaking information on what is to be release d in the Macworld Expo next week.

The suit, filed Tuesday in the Superior Court of Santa Clara County, Calif., aims to identify who is leaking the information and to get an injunction preventing further release of trade secrets. However, in filing the suit, Apple identifies specific articles that contain trade secrets, indicating that at least parts of those reports are on the mark.

The Atari Landfill Rumor


The Atari Landfill Rumor 03/22/2005 04:31 PM

Five Million E.T. Pieces: I missed this link in my prior post about The Video Game Crash of 1983. It's a great look at what happened to Atari in the early 80's. It ends by confirming the rumor that millions of game cartridges ended up in a landfill somewhere.

[...] Atari, stuck with millions of games and consoles that were largely unsellable at any price, sent fourteen truckloads of merchandise from their plant in El Paso, Texas, to be dumped in a city landfill in Alamogordo, New Mexico in late September 1983. In order to keep the site from being looted, steamrollers crushed and flattened the games, and a concrete slab was poured over the remains.

Rumor Mill: EvDO in NYC?


Rumor Mill: EvDO in NYC? 08/27/2004 01:30 PM
Rumors are flying that Verizon is in the midst of building out EvDO in New York City: NYC will serve as a crucial example of how the higher-speed mobile data networks compete next to Wi-Fi. Both networks have upsides in the city. Wi-Fi is higher speed, lower cost, and available in many places. EvDO will be lower speed, higher cost, but available in more places (although cellular coverage is notoriously bad in the city). At the end of the day, there's a niche for both networks and if the price is right, enough customers for both....
